1.1 This specification covers manganese-vanadium-nickel alloy steel plates intended primarily for welded layered pressure vessels.

1.2 Material under this specification is available in two grades having different strength levels as follows:

Tensile Strength, Grade ksi [Mpa] C 105-135 [725-930] D 3 in.[75 mm] and under 80-105 [550-725] Over 3 in.[75 mm] 75-100 [515-690]

1.3 The maximum thickness of plates is limited only by the capacity of the chemical composition to meet the specified mechanical property requirements; however, current mill practice normally limits Grade C to 0.58 in. [15 mm] maximum and Grade D to 6 in. [150 mm] maximum.

1.4 The values stated in either inch-pound units or SI units are to be regarded separately as standard. Within the text, the SI units are shown in brackets. The values stated in each system are not exact equivalents; therefore, each system must be used independently of the other. Combining values from the two systems may result in nonconformance with the specification.
